"Get ready to teach your little basketball player how to bounce back from mistakes with "Rookie Baller." This heartwarming basketball tale follows Rookie Baller as the ball bounces off his foot during his first school basketball game. With the guidance of Coach Swish, Rookie Baller learns that mistakes are an inevitable part of the learning process. But with determination and practice, he can improve and reach new heights on the basketball court.

Rudnick, Stephanie: - Stephanie Rudnick is a former University of Toronto basketball player and the founding owner of Elite Camps, one of the largest basketball organizations of its kind in Canada. She is a wife and a mother of three athletes who share her passion for basketball. She became inspired to start writing because she saw a need for books that helped kids and their families navigate the ups and downs of the basketball journey. She also hopes that her book series inspires parents to embrace both the highs and lows of the basketball journey for the valuable life lessons they provide.
